Yukon First Nations Business Registry

The Government of Yukon is committed to enhancing economic outcomes for Yukon First Nations Citizens and businesses. This registry was created to showcase the skills and services Yukon First Nations businesses offer, and highlight in which traditional territories they are available. 

A Yukon First Nations Business is defined in the Yukon government’s procurement policy (GAM 2.6).

The Yukon First Nations Business Registry allows listed businesses to promote their goods and services to

  • Yukon government buyers;
  • the wider business community; and
  • other interested organizations.

Who administers the Registry?

As of April 1, 2026, the Government of Yukon administers the Registry. It used to be administered jointly by the Government of Yukon and the Yukon First Nation Chamber of Commerce.
